What is the current policy of the Multilateral Fund towards HCFC projects?

0

A number of Executive Committee Decisions have stated that, whenever possible, HCFCs should not be used and that implementing agencies should note a presumption against HCFCs when preparing projects. HCFCs should only be recommended in projects where more environment-friendly and viable alternative technologies are not available. Currently the Multilateral Fund guidelines prevent funding of any ODS facility which has already received Multilateral Fund assistance to convert to HCFCs (or was created since 1995) to transition out of HCFCs.
